The 24 Hours of Le Mans is just around the corner. The circuit will roar to life with cars testing today and in less than 15 days, this great race will go green. 55 cars, 165 drivers, 24 hours, one dream. Since the beginning of the 21st century, Audi's domination of Le Mans has become quite legendary.
This year, they will have some serious competition however. Toyota has won the first two rounds of the World Endurance Championship, and the winningest team in race history has returned to reclaim their crown - Porsche.

Fast Facts
Class Name/Number of Cars Entered
LMP1 - 9
LMP2 - 17
GTE Pro - 9
GTE Am - 19
- This June's Le Mans 24 will be the 82nd running of the sports car spectacle; it also serves as the third round of the WEC season
- For the first time since 2009, there will be less than 56 cars on the grid for the race (55 total)
- Audi has taken the overall victory in 12 of the last 14 races
- This will be the first time Porsche will field an LMP1 factory effort since 1998; a race that they won
- The Nissan ZEOD RC, which has been granted entry via Garage 56 (for innovative technology) will become the first to complete a fully electric lap around Le Mans on race day. Nissan will field a factory LMP1 effort in 2015.
- There have been a number of withdrawals since the tentative entry list was released in February but most recently, the Strakka Racing team pulled their LMP2 car after a testing accident
- Following the tragic death of Allan Simonsen in 2013, the ACO has made significant safety improvements to Tertre Rouge and Corvette corners, which can be seen below. The area was previously protected by armco only.
